Overview

General ventilation ducts are critical components in heating, ventilation, and air conditioning (HVAC) systems, designed to distribute air efficiently throughout commercial and industrial buildings. These ducts are typically constructed from materials like galvanized steel, aluminum, or fiberglass, each offering distinct advantages in terms of durability, weight, and resistance to environmental factors. Their primary role is to ensure proper airflow, maintaining indoor air quality and thermal comfort. Ventilation ducts come in various shapes and sizes, including round, rectangular, and oval, to accommodate different architectural and engineering requirements. Customization options are available to meet specific project needs, making them versatile for a wide range of applications. Proper design and installation are crucial to maximize performance and energy efficiency.

Structure and Working Principle

General ventilation ducts consist of a network of tubes or channels that transport air from HVAC units to different parts of a building. The ducts are typically assembled in sections, connected via flanges, clamps, or welding, depending on the material and application. The inner surface of the ducts is often smooth to minimize air resistance and turbulence, ensuring efficient airflow. The working principle involves the movement of air driven by fans or blowers, which create pressure differences to push or pull air through the duct system. Dampers and vents are used to regulate airflow and direct it to specific areas. Proper insulation is often applied to prevent heat loss or gain and to reduce condensation, which can lead to corrosion or mold growth.

Key Features

General ventilation ducts are known for their durability and resistance to corrosion, especially when made from galvanized steel or aluminum. These materials are also fire-resistant, making them suitable for high-temperature environments. Fiberglass ducts, on the other hand, offer excellent thermal insulation properties and are lightweight, reducing structural load. Another key feature is their modular design, which allows for easy installation and maintenance. The ducts can be prefabricated to precise specifications, reducing on-site labor and installation time. Additionally, modern ducts are designed to meet stringent energy efficiency standards, helping to lower operational costs and environmental impact.

Application Areas

General ventilation ducts are widely used in commercial buildings, such as offices, shopping malls, and hospitals, where maintaining indoor air quality is essential. They are also prevalent in industrial settings, including factories and warehouses, where proper ventilation is critical for worker safety and equipment performance. In residential applications, these ducts are less common but may be used in larger homes or multi-family dwellings. Specialized versions, such as fire-rated or antimicrobial ducts, are available for unique requirements, such as in healthcare facilities or food processing plants.

Maintenance and Precautions

Regular maintenance of ventilation ducts is necessary to ensure optimal performance and longevity. This includes inspecting for leaks, cleaning to remove dust and debris, and checking insulation for damage. Leaks can significantly reduce system efficiency and increase energy costs, so timely repairs are essential. Precautions during installation include ensuring proper sealing of joints to prevent air leakage and using appropriate supports to avoid sagging or misalignment. In corrosive environments, selecting corrosion-resistant materials or applying protective coatings can extend the duct's lifespan. Additionally, compliance with local building codes and safety standards is mandatory.

B2B Procurement Guide

When procuring general ventilation ducts for B2B purposes, consider factors such as material suitability, dimensional accuracy, and supplier reliability. Galvanized steel is a cost-effective choice for most applications, while aluminum is preferred for its lightweight and corrosion resistance. Fiberglass ducts are ideal for thermal insulation needs. Request samples or certifications to verify material quality and performance standards. Compare prices from multiple suppliers, but prioritize quality and after-sales support. Lead times and customization options should also be discussed to ensure the ducts meet project timelines and specifications.
